Output e74c536a03f3abac0f94e88588b65d9aa768635e0d0a83c2103d9b8c52387921:2

value
35746220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97d8cd1f27fe40dae0fd46be3a8963ed05c5eb1d OP_EQUAL
address
3FXug8EaX47Pjx4JcQ65Q1FCkea16kXkVP
transaction
e74c536a03f3abac0f94e88588b65d9aa768635e0d0a83c2103d9b8c52387921
spent
true